T/F. a vector b inrm is in the range of t if and only if ax=b has a solution

Answers

The statement "a vector b in R^m is in the range of matrix A if and only if the equation Ax = b has a solution" is true.

The range of a matrix A, also known as the column space of A, consists of all possible linear combinations of the columns of A. If a vector b is in the range of A, it means that there exists a vector x such that Ax = b. This is because the range of A precisely represents all the possible outputs that can be obtained by multiplying A with a vector x.

Conversely, if the equation Ax = b has a solution, it means that b is in the range of A. The existence of a solution x guarantees that the vector b can be obtained as an output by multiplying A with x.

Therefore, the statement is true: a vector b in R^m is in the range of matrix A if and only if the equation Ax = b has a solution.

If x/y + y/x = -1 , find the value of x^3 - y^3

Answers

Answer:

  0

Step-by-step explanation:

Multiplying the first equation by xy, we have ...

  x^2 +y^2 = -xy

Factoring the expression of interest, we have ...

  x^3 -y^3 = (x -y)(x^2 +xy +y^2)

Substituting for xy using the first expression we found, this is ...

  x^3 -y^3 = (x -y)(x^2 -(x^2 +y^2) +y^2) = (x -y)(0) = 0

The value of x^3 -y^3 is 0.
